Let M,H and N be the feet of the perpendiculars dropped from point K to AC,AB and BC respectively. Points M and H lie on the circle with diameter AK. From the theorem about the angle between a tangent and a chord, ∠KMH=∠KAH=∠KAB=∠KBN.
Points N and H lie on the circle with diameter BK, so ∠KHN=∠KBN=∠KMH.
Similarly, ∠KHM=∠KNH, hence triangles KMH and KHN are similar by two angles. Therefore, KH:KN=KM:KH, from which
KH2=KN⋅KM=144
## Answer
12.
